“Knee replacement surgery is not new; it began some 40 to 50 years ago using manual instruments and relying purely on surgical skill,” says Dr George Jacob, Knee Specialty Consultant-Orthopaedics. “What robotic technology adds is precision and planning that the human hand and eye simply cannot achieve alone.” It does not, however, diminish the value of experienced surgeons who have spent decades perfecting their technique. Rather, robotic assistance allows younger surgeons to perform with the same precision as their most seasoned colleagues. Fewer errors, greater accuracy, and a more consistent outcome for every patient are the real benefits.
Joint Peservation and New Technology
Joint preservation is an increasingly important area of the orthopaedics department at VPS Lakeshore, encompassing techniques designed to delay or avoid replacement altogether. Osteotomy, for example, involves carefully calculated cuts to the thigh or shin bone to shift the body's weight-bearing axis, easing pressure on damaged areas of the knee. Robotics and 3D printing are increasingly used to plan these procedures with precision. Nanoscopy, using a needle-sized 1.9mm scope, allows surgeons to view inside the knee directly rather than relying solely on X-rays, offering valuable additional information during fracture repair and ACL reconstruction, often with minimal scarring.
Infection Control
Infection is an accepted, if rare, risk in any surgery, with the World Health Organisation citing a rate of around 1.5 to 2 per cent as acceptable. Every aspect of the operating theatre workflow is carefully designed to reduce risk. The orthopaedic operation theatre at VPS Lakeshore was the first in India to utilise a guided airflow system combined with positive pressure, sterile-only zones, and a hooded surgical team to reduce infection rates to as low. Disposable surgical items are never reused, and the number of joint replacements performed each day is limited to maintain stringent sterilisation standards. An internal audit of 1,500 knee replacements recorded only two infections within six weeks of surgery, both successfully treated, placing the orthopaedic department's infection rate well below internationally accepted levels.
